Transaction afbfba0a32d2a6198c46c900123842991ef11db3fc2fabe68931ed7330ee84a6

1 Input
2 Outputs
  • afbfba0a32d2a6198c46c900123842991ef11db3fc2fabe68931ed7330ee84a6:0
  • value  771330000
    address  13A43iXQc8AxniHZipHTixWMcAT5ziLfjs
  • afbfba0a32d2a6198c46c900123842991ef11db3fc2fabe68931ed7330ee84a6:1
  • value  30328426733
    address  1APBTmz1afe3mhXd5QqUTdD1LgE6V4RVd1